Analog to digital converters (ADCs) are electronic devices that convert continuous analog signals into digital representations suitable for processing by digital systems. They are essential components in data acquisition systems, sensors, instrumentation, and communication devices where analog signals need to be digitized for analysis, storage, or transmission. ADCs vary in resolution, speed, accuracy, and input voltage range, allowing designers to select the appropriate device based on the application's requirements.
